What are UPVC Windows and Doors?
UPVC windows and doors are made from a robust and durable product called unplasticized polyvinyl chloride. Unlike conventional products like wood or aluminum, UPVC is understood for its resistance to weathering, rust, and chemical damage. These functions make UPVC an ideal choice for contemporary homes, integrating both functionality and visual appeal.

UPVC windows and doors provide a plethora of benefits, making them a favored choice amongst house owners and contractors. Some of these advantages consist of:

Energy Efficiency:
UPVC windows and doors have exceptional thermal insulation properties, preventing heat loss during winter season and heat entry in summer. This can substantially reduce energy costs.
Enhanced Security:
Many UPVC profiles come with multi-point locking systems and strengthened structures that supply increased security against break-ins.
Low Maintenance:
Unlike wood, which requires regular painting and treatment, UPVC does not require frequent upkeep. Cleaning is as simple as wiping with a damp fabric.
Aesthetic Appeal:
UPVC doors and windows can be personalized to match any architectural style and cheapest be available in various colors and finishes, including wood-grain effects, supplying the desired aesthetic without the usual drawbacks of wood.
Noise Reduction:
The airtight seal of UPVC frames assists to shut out external noise, adding a component of harmony to the living environment.
Cost-Effective:

The setup procedure of UPVC windows and doors is vital for ensuring their efficiency and durability. Here's an introduction of the actions involved:
Step-by-Step Installation Process
Measurement:
Accurate measurements of window and door openings are vital to guaranteeing an ideal fit.
Preparation:
Remove any existing frames and prepare the openings by cleaning and leveling the surfaces.
Dry Fit:
Place the UPVC frames into the openings without attaching them to inspect for fit and guarantee that they are level.
Protecting the Frame:
Once effectively fitted, the frames are secured using screws or other fasteners, ensuring they are sealed firmly.
Sealing:
Apply appropriate sealants to prevent air and water infiltration, further improving the energy efficiency of the installation.
Ending up Touches:

A1: UPVC windows and doors can last up to 25 years or longer, depending upon the quality of the materials and maintenance.
Q2: Are UPVC windows energy effective?
A2: Yes, UPVC doors and windows offer outstanding insulation, helping to decrease energy expenses and keep indoor comfort.
Q3: Can UPVC doors and windows be painted?
A3: While painting UPVC is possible, it is normally not advised as it can void service warranties. UPVC is available in various surfaces that do not require painting.
Q4: Are UPVC windows protect?
A4: Yes, UPVC doors and windows featured multi-point locking systems and can be enhanced for included security.
Q5: How do UPVC windows compare to wood windows?
A5: UPVC windows are usually more durable, require less upkeep, and provide much better insulation compared to wood windows, which are more susceptible to rot and require routine upkeep.
